the Sony Vaio PCV-RS510 uses ddr pc 2700 at 333 max 2gb (4 of 512mb) http://www.memorystock.com/memory/SonyVAIOPCVRS510.html the dell 300m uses PC2100 DDR the Sony Vaio VGN-FJ91S Main memory standard/maximum [1GB (512MB×2)/2GB (DDR2 SDRAM and DDR 2400 correspondence (400MHz operation), dual channel transfer) and (video memory joint ownership) 512MB (512MB×1)/2GB (DDR2 SDRAM and DDR 2400 correspondence (400MHz operation) and (video memory joint ownership)] dude next time use google the first 2 appeared right away the 3rd i had to go to sony japanese site and translate it to english so if u bought it in japan im assuming u know a lil bit of japanese so u could google it 2
